Poiko Quests and Stuff | This Week’s Comics

March 28, 2022 by Lori Henderson   Leave a Comment

Poiko Quests and Stuff from Vault Comics tops this week’s list of new comics, manga, and graphic novel releases, along with a young reader from Balzer + Bray. Other highlights include Head Set #1 from Binge Books. IDW Publishing prepares for the second Sonic the Hedgehog movie with Sonic The Hedgehog 2 The Offical Movie Pre-Quill #1 while Roaring Brook Press looks at the dilemma all young kids face with My Parents Won’t Stop Talking.

The Picks:

Poiko Quests And Stuff TP – Vault Comics introduces Poiko, an adorable anthropomorphic adventurer. There is no such thing as an average day for Poiko. From delivering a care package to a dragon with allergies to being waylaid by space fish, it’s all in a day’s work for the kingdom’s most reliable courier. Every time Poiko brushes his tail, puts on his hoodie and steps out into a new adventure, he learns something new. The world can be a big scary place, but it can also be wondrous. Sad things can happen, but there are always good friends to turn to, or new ones to make. And no matter what, there is alway someone who needs help. This title is perfect for fans of Mouse Guard, Little Robot, and Hilda.

Sir Ladybug Volume 1 HC – Balzer + Bray debuts a young graphic novel series about the adventures of a valiant ladybug and his friends. Sir Ladybug, the duke of the dandelion patch, and champion of truth and justice, never shies away from a quest. Even when he’d rather be playing a video game or baking a cake, this knight of the dandelion patch is ready for adventure. When a caterpillar needs rescuing from a monster in the form of a hungry chickadee, Sir Ladybug, assisted by his trusty friends, his herald Pell, a roly-poly and his squire, a snail named Sterling, hatch the perfect plan. Fans of Catwad, Bird & Squirrel, and Narwhal & Jelly will be delighted by this new series.
